Saif Ali Khan is all excited for the acting debut of his daughter Sara in Kedarnath and the actor said it feels like his own film is releasing.
Saif will begin 2018 with his upcoming release Kaalakaandi, while Sara’s debut feature film Kedarnath will open in December the same year.
When asked how he feels about his daughter’s film releasing the same year as his, Saif told reporters, “I am happy, I am excited for her. I think when we get close to that release, it will be like my own film is releasing.” The first look of the film was released recently and Saif said he is confident “that she (Sara) will be very good.”
He was speaking at the trailer launch of Kaalakaandi. Produced by Cinestaan Film Company and Ashi Dua Sara of Flying Unicorn, the film stars Saif along with Deepak Dobriyal, Vijay Raaz, Kunaal Roy Kapoor, Sobhita Dhulipala, Akshay Oberoi, Isha Talwar, Shenaz Treasury, Shivam Patil, Amyra Dastur and Neil Bhoopalam.
